JAVA语言是什么,java汉语是什么意思

  JAVA语言是什么,java汉语是什么意思

  Java是一种广泛使用的计算机编程语言,拥有跨平台、面向对象、泛型编程的特性,广泛应用于企业级Web应用开发和移动应用开发。

  曾在Sun Microsystems工作的詹姆斯高斯林(James gosling)等人在90年代初开发了Java语言的原型,最初命名为Oak。它的目标是设定家用电器等小型系统的编程语言,并应用于电视、电话、闹钟、烤面包机等家用电器的控制和通信。

  由于这些智能家电的市场需求并没有预期的那么高,孙公司放弃了这个计划。随着90年代互联网的发展,Sun公司看到了Oak应用在互联网上的前景,于是对Oak进行了改造,并于1995年5月以Java的名义正式发布。随着互联网的快速发展,Java逐渐成为一种重要的网络编程语言。

  Java编程语言的风格和C语言非常接近。继承了C语言面向对象技术的核心,抛弃了容易引起错误的指针,代之以引用;移除了C中的运算符重载和多重继承特性,代之以接口;增加垃圾收集器的功能。

  在Java SE版中,引入了泛型编程、类型安全枚举、可变长度参数和自动打包/解包特性。Sun Microsystems对Java语言的解释是:“Java编程语言是一种简单、面向对象、分布式、解释性、健壮、安全、独立于系统、可移植、高性能、多线程和动态的语言”

  Java不同于一般的编译语言或解释语言。它首先将源代码编译成字节码,然后依靠不同平台上的虚拟机来解释和执行字节码,因此具有“一次编写,到处运行”的跨平台特性。

  在早期的JVM中,这在一定程度上降低了Java程序的运行效率。但是J2SE1.4.2发布后,Java的运行速度有了很大的提高。

  与传统类型不同的是,Sun公司在引入Java时就把它作为一种开放的技术。世界各地的Java开发公司都被要求设计相互兼容的Java软件。“Java语言靠的是群体的力量而不是公司的力量”是Sun公司的口号之一,得到了广大软件开发者的认可。

  这与微软倡导的精英聚焦、封闭的模式完全不同。此外,微软后来推出了竞争。NET平台和模仿Java的C#语言。后来孙公司被甲骨文公司收购,Java成为甲骨文公司的产品。

  目前手机操作系统Android的代码大多使用Java编程语言编程。这就是JAVA语言的详细含义。更多请关注我们的其他相关文章!

郑重声明:本文由网友发布,不代表盛行IT的观点,版权归原作者所有,仅为传播更多信息之目的,如有侵权请联系,我们将第一时间修改或删除,多谢。

留言与评论(共有 条评论)
   
验证码: